In the ever-evolving landscape of multimedia projects, embracing chaos can lead to unexpected yet delightful outcomes. Rather than adhering strictly to a predetermined plan, allowing room for spontaneity can spark creativity and innovation. Chaos encourages collaboration among team members, fostering a diverse range of ideas that can transform a mundane project into a captivating experience. For instance, when brainstorming, consider using techniques like mind mapping or freewriting to let ideas flow without the constraints of order or structure.
Moreover, the inclusion of chaotic elements can enhance audience engagement and immersion. Elements that surprise or challenge viewers can create memorable experiences that resonate on a deeper level. By integrating unexpected visuals, varied pacing, or offbeat narratives, creators can tap into the unpredictability of human interest. Remember, chaos does not equate to a lack of direction; instead, it represents an opportunity to break free from conventional frameworks and discover new pathways for storytelling and emotional connection.
